~ubuntu-archive/ubuntu-archive-scripts/trunk

« back to all changes in this revision

Viewing changes to update-seeds

  • Committer: Adam Conrad
  • Date: 2019-10-18 09:21:50 UTC
  • Revision ID: adconrad@0c3.net-20191018092150-hczsq3uomg7hqroo
auto-accept: Commit production changes.

Show diffs side-by-side

added added

removed removed

Lines of Context:
9
9
 
10
10
ONLY_SERIES="$1"
11
11
 
12
 
for dist in platform.{trusty,xenial,bionic,focal,jammy,kinetic,lunar,mantic} \
13
 
            ubuntu.{trusty,xenial,bionic,focal,jammy,kinetic,lunar,mantic} \
14
 
            kubuntu.{trusty,xenial,bionic,focal,jammy,kinetic,lunar,mantic} \
15
 
            kubuntu-active.trusty \
16
 
            edubuntu.{lunar,mantic} \
17
 
            xubuntu.{trusty,xenial,bionic,focal,jammy,kinetic,lunar,mantic} \
18
 
            i386.{focal,jammy,kinetic,lunar,mantic} \
19
 
            mythbuntu.{trusty,xenial} \
20
 
            ubuntustudio.{trusty,xenial,bionic,focal,jammy,kinetic,lunar,mantic} \
21
 
            lubuntu.{trusty,xenial,bionic,focal,jammy,kinetic,lunar,mantic} \
 
12
for dist in platform.{precise,trusty,xenial,bionic,cosmic,disco,eoan} \
 
13
            ubuntu.{precise,trusty,xenial,bionic,cosmic,disco,eoan} \
 
14
            kubuntu.{precise,trusty,xenial,bionic,cosmic,disco,eoan} \
 
15
            kubuntu-active.{precise,trusty} \
 
16
            edubuntu.{precise,trusty,xenial} \
 
17
            xubuntu.{precise,trusty,xenial,bionic,cosmic,disco,eoan} \
 
18
            netbook.precise \
 
19
            mythbuntu.{precise,trusty,xenial} \
 
20
            ubuntustudio.{precise,trusty,xenial,bionic,cosmic,disco,eoan} \
 
21
            lubuntu.{precise,trusty,xenial,bionic,cosmic,disco,eoan} \
22
22
            ubuntu-gnome.xenial \
23
23
            ubuntu-touch.{trusty,xenial} \
24
 
            ubuntukylin.{trusty,xenial,bionic,focal,jammy,kinetic,lunar,mantic} \
25
 
            ubuntucinnamon.{lunar,mantic} \
26
 
            ubuntu-core.{xenial,bionic,focal,jammy,kinetic,lunar,mantic} \
27
 
            ubuntu-mate.{xenial,bionic,focal,jammy,kinetic,lunar,mantic} \
28
 
            ubuntu-budgie.{bionic,focal,jammy,kinetic,lunar,mantic} \
29
 
            ubuntu-unity.{kinetic,lunar,mantic}; do
 
24
            ubuntukylin.{trusty,xenial,bionic,cosmic,disco,eoan} \
 
25
            ubuntu-core.{xenial,bionic,cosmic,disco,eoan} \
 
26
            ubuntu-mate.{xenial,bionic,cosmic,disco,eoan} \
 
27
            ubuntu-budgie.{bionic,cosmic,disco,eoan}; do
30
28
        if [ "$ONLY_SERIES" ]; then
31
29
                case $dist in
32
30
                        *.$ONLY_SERIES)
38
36
        fi
39
37
 
40
38
        case $dist in
41
 
                edubuntu.*)
42
 
                        branch="https://git.launchpad.net/~edubuntu-dev/ubuntu-seeds/+git/edubuntu"
43
 
                        ;;
44
 
                kubuntu.*)
45
 
                        branch="https://git.launchpad.net/~kubuntu-dev/ubuntu-seeds/+git/kubuntu"
46
 
                        ;;
47
 
                kubuntu-active.*)
 
39
                kubuntu.*|kubuntu-active.*|kubuntu-plasma5.*)
48
40
                        branch="http://bazaar.launchpad.net/~kubuntu-dev/ubuntu-seeds/$dist"
49
41
                        ;;
50
42
                xubuntu.*)
71
63
                ubuntu-budgie.*)
72
64
                        branch="http://bazaar.launchpad.net/~ubuntubudgie-dev/ubuntu-seeds/$dist"
73
65
                        ;;
74
 
                ubuntucinnamon.*)
75
 
                        branch="https://git.launchpad.net/~ubuntucinnamon-dev/ubuntu-seeds/+git/ubuntucinnamon"
76
 
                        ;;
77
 
                ubuntu-unity.*)
78
 
                        branch="https://git.launchpad.net/~unity7maintainers/ubuntu-seeds/+git/ubuntu-unity"
79
 
                        ;;
80
66
                *)
81
67
                        branch="https://git.launchpad.net/~ubuntu-core-dev/ubuntu-seeds/+git/${dist%.*}"
82
68
                        ;;
93
79
                if [ -n "$git" ]; then
94
80
                        git -C "$dist" pull -f >/dev/null 2>&1
95
81
                else
96
 
                        http_proxy= bzr pull -d "$dist" --overwrite --remember "$branch" >/dev/null 2>&1
 
82
                        bzr pull -d "$dist" --overwrite --remember "$branch" >/dev/null 2>&1
97
83
                fi
98
84
        else
99
85
                if [ -n "$git" ]; then
100
86
                        git clone -b "$(echo $dist | sed 's/.*\.//')" "$branch" "$dist" >/dev/null 2>&1
101
87
                else
102
 
                        http_proxy= bzr branch "$branch" >/dev/null 2>&1
 
88
                        bzr branch "$branch" >/dev/null 2>&1
103
89
                fi
104
90
        fi
105
91
done